1. To ensure professional results, the cabinet and
countertop openings should be prepared by a
qualified cabinet worker.

2. The clearances shown in Fig.1 are required for
installations of cooktop and islands.

3. The cooktop is designed to hang from the coun-
tertop by its side flanges. The countertop how
ever, must be strong enough to support this
heavy cooktop. It may be necessary to add a 2
x 4 corner brace (See Figs.3, 4, and 5). Another
alternate would be to construct a deck to set the
cooktop on.

4. The cooktop can be installed in various positions
with the front either flush or projecting, depend-
ing on the countertop depth. (See Fig.2 side
view of cooktop; see Figs.3-5 for alternate
mounting positions.)
